An industrial lyophilizer, also known as a freeze dryer, is a crucial piece of equipment in various industries such as pharmaceuticals, food processing, and biotechnology. This innovative machine is used to remove moisture from a product while maintaining its chemical and biological properties. First and foremost, an industrial lyophilizer is essential for preserving the integrity and quality of products. The freeze-drying process involves freezing the product at low temperatures and then removing the ice by sublimation, which is the direct conversion of a solid into a gas. This gentle drying process ensures that the product retains its original structure, color, aroma, and nutritional value. As a result, freeze-dried products have a longer shelf life compared to products dried using other methods.
In the pharmaceutical industry, an industrial lyophilizer is widely used for the production of medicines and vaccines. By freeze-drying pharmaceutical products, manufacturers can ensure the stability and potency of the drugs, even under harsh storage conditions. This is particularly important for heat-sensitive drugs that could degrade if exposed to high temperatures during the drying process. Freeze-drying also helps to reduce the weight and volume of the products, making them easier to transport and store.
In the food processing industry, an industrial lyophilizer is commonly used to preserve perishable food items such as fruits, vegetables, and dairy products. Freeze-dried foods have a longer shelf life compared to fresh or dehydrated foods, as they are less susceptible to spoilage due to the removal of moisture. Freeze-dried foods also retain their original flavor, texture, and nutritional content, making them a popular choice among consumers who value convenience and quality.
In the biotechnology industry, an industrial lyophilizer is essential for the preservation of biological samples, enzymes, and cultures. Freeze-drying helps to extend the shelf life of these sensitive materials, allowing researchers to store them for longer periods without compromising their integrity. This is particularly important for maintaining the stability of enzymes and cultures used in biotechnological processes, as even slight changes in moisture content can affect their efficacy.
